¿Debo evitar azadirachta indica seed extract durante el embarazo? | VeriMom
Harmonised/regulatory and animal data justify a 'suspected' reproductive hazard. ECHA documentation and regulatory discussion identify margosa (Azadirachta indica) kernel/seed extracts with harmonised H361 (suspected of damaging fertility or the unborn child) for specific extracts prepared from kernels with aqueous + organic solvent processing. Multiple animal studies and reviews report antifertility, abortifacient and fetal/developmental effects (neonatal/fetal malformations, reduced fetal weight) associated with neem seed oil/azadirachtin in rodents, and mechanistic data include progesterone reduction and immune-mediated effects. For topical cosmetic use, dermal absorption is expected to be low but not zero, so exposure is scored as low but measurable. (ECHA CLH/Annex VI; animal/peer-reviewed studies).

- ¿Es azadirachta indica seed extract seguro durante la lactancia?
- Same overall hazard/ mechanism as pregnancy: harmonised H361 for certain margosa/kernel extracts and animal evidence for reproductive effects from seed-derived neem preparations make this a suspected hazard for lactating people. There are no robust human lactation transfer data for cosmetic topical use; because systemic absorption from topical use is generally low but possible, exposure is scored low but measurable. Animal data indicate systemic effects after oral dosing of seed/seed-oil preparations (supporting potential for systemic exposure when dose or formulation allows).
- ¿Es azadirachta indica seed extract seguro para la piel del bebé?
- Hazard and mechanism remain 'suspected' based on the same harmonised/regulatory classification and animal data tied to seed/kernel extracts. Exposure score is increased by +1 for infant skin (0–3 yr) because infant skin barrier/SA:body-weight considerations raise systemic uptake potential for topically applied ingredients that have any measurable absorption in adults; there are no infant-specific dermal toxicokinetic studies for cosmetic seed extracts. Apply caution for products intended for infants if the formulation contains seed/kernel-derived neem extracts.
